Behavior Support Specialist Salary in Orange, TX

How much does a Behavior Support Specialist make in Orange, TX?

As of September 01, 2026, the average salary for a Behavior Support Specialist in Orange, TX is $67,611 per year, which breaks down to an hourly rate of $33.

However, a Behavior Support Specialist's salary can vary significantly. Here’s a look at the typical salary range:

  • Top Earners (90th percentile): $84,507
  • Majority Range (25th-75th percentile): $58,291 to $76,455
  • Entry-Level (10th percentile): $49,804

How Experience Level Affects Behavior Support Specialist Salaries?

Experience is a primary driver of a Behavior Support Specialist's salary. As you build your skills and take on more complex tasks, your compensation generally increases. Here’s how the average salary grows at different career stages:

  • Entry-Level (less than 1 year): $60,705
  • Early Career (1-2 years): $68,259
  • Mid-Level (2-4 years): $87,779
  • Senior-Level (5-8 years): $101,685
  • Expert (over 8 years): $134,969

Behavior Support Specialist Salary by Industry: Top Paying Sectors

For Behavior Support Specialist roles, the industry you choose can impact your earning potential by as much as 40% (the gap between the highest and lowest paying industries). Data shows that the highest-paying industry, Insurance, offers compensation 20% above the average. Conversely, Behavior Support Specialist positions in Edu., Gov't. & Nonprofit typically offer lower base pay, as this sector often view Behavior Support Specialist as a support function rather than a direct revenue driver.
